This paper proposes design method of a mini DC UPS (Uninterruptible Power Supply) for a terminal device using direct connected
DC adapters. This paper describes especially the hardware system of mini DC UPS (micro DC UPS). Most of the existing DC UPS
Systems were developed using a microprocessor to control the input and output voltages. For 12V DC products with FET circuit, the
Output voltage drops by the circuit characteristics. Therefore, to minimize the effects on output voltage, passive components are
used to control the circuit input, output voltages to be stable. In this paper, ripple minimization method is analyzed for when the
power is converted from an external source to an internal source. There are summarized in three version results of study, including
an actual commercial version. I used relay switches, for connection of external/internal power, without SSR.
